“Emotionless” McCollum Not Worried About Slump

With 81 games in the books, the Portland Trail Blazers are suffering from an offensive drought at a terrible time. The team has not locked down the third seed in the Western Conference, and much of that falls on their star back court.

CJ McCollum is not worried about his recent long range shooting woes, according to Jason Quick of CSNNW.com.

Instead McCollum is using a meditative technique to try and eliminate emotion from the equation altogether.

He lives by a state of mind called “apatheia,” a concept he adopted after reading a book he now often carries with him: “The Obstacle is the Way” by Ryan Holiday.
